PROS: Finish and feel surprisingly nice for a $350 gun. Also fairly light for a full size and pretty accurate WHEN it fires. Emphasis on WHEN it fires. CONS: In two different trips to the range I ran 4 different brands of ammo through it (about 175 rounds in total), using both magazines and I had nothing but problems. I could not get through a mag without either a FTF or a stovepipe. It is was extremely frustrating and disappointing when you purchase a new gun and cannot reliably fire it. Obviously I was not expecting a high end firearm at this price point, but reliable shooting is to be expected out of any gun. Only reason I gave it a 2 instead of a 1, is because of the couple positives I listed and the entire purchasing process was easy.

The delivered product is actually a two-tone, with hard-chromed slide and black anodized aluminum frame. The grips have also been changed to a pebbled texture like the grips on the Zigana Sport. I like two-tones though, and my Zigana M16 shoots ragged one-hole 10-shot groups at 7 yards. You really can't argue with that. There's a lot of value here. The mechanism is based on the Walther P88 Compact, a pistol that was too expensive for the US market. You're getting an excellent German action at a bargain price. You also get two Mec-Gar magazines, the same manufacturer that provides OEM magazines for Beretta, CZ, SIG, and Walther. They're not cutting corners. TISAS is ISO-9001 certified, and brags about its multiple levels of quality control, including a final test firing of each and every pistol. Given how well it shoots, I have no reason to disbelieve them. I only wish it came with Turkish walnut grips too. That would make it look just as good as it shoots.
